I am a fake bake specialist within my area and i have only ever bought the 60 mins, once and i would never buy it again. My clients didnt like it. When applied, they obv' left it for the advised amount of time depending on how dark they wanted to be and because the solution reacts with water (i didnt know this at the time) when they washed it off, they didnt have a tan until a few hours after they had washed it off. They complained, so i complained to Fake Bake who then explained how it worked. All my clients tend to go for the darker solution and the Gorgeously Golden isnt very popular with my clients. It seems to have a different colouring to the other solutions. And you have mentioned that is lasts 2/3 days, this is the 2nd time i have heard this.
